TIMELESS DESIGN
We don't follow trends. Our design follows our overarching goal of producing sustainable products. It is timeless and retains its authenticity for decades.
And if after a while you feel like changing the look, that's no problem. By sanding the wood again and sealing it with oil, wax or varnish, you can bring out other accents in the wood. You can also change the look with little effort by replacing the table legs, so you'll never get tired of your table.
